How they compare
New Zealand currently reports 0.1924 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P against 0.1913 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P in Belarus, a difference of 0.0011 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 35 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Belarus ahead.
Belarus ranks 75th and New Zealand ranks 73rd of 163 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Belarus averaged higher in 3 and New Zealand in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belarus | New Zealand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1990s | 0.3529 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.33 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.023 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| Belarus |
| 2000s | 0.3163 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.3292 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0129 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| New Zealand |
| 2010s | 0.293 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.2149 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0782 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| Belarus |
| 2020s | 0.2161 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.2108 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| 0.0053 constant 2015 US$ per US$ of GDP | Belarus |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Gross capital formation (constant 2015 US$) divided by GDP (current US$), matched on country and year. Neither publisher issues this ratio as a series; it is computed here from both.
